The Arkansas Health Department issued a modified directive Wednesday regarding resuming restaurant dine-in operations that allows for self-service operations, including salad bars, buffets and condiment bars, to operate with certain requirements.

On March 20, the secretary of health, in consultation with the governor, issued a directive that food establishment and restaurant dine-in operations in Arkansas would cease due to the COVID-19 pandemic.

Wednesday’s revision retains many of the Phase I limits enacted in March.
